Comprehending Color Psychology and Its Effect On Organization



When you select shades for your business's outside, understanding shade psychology can considerably affect just how potential clients perceive your brand name.



Colors stimulate emotions and established the tone for your company. For instance, blue frequently conveys trust and professionalism, making it ideal for financial institutions. Red can develop a feeling of urgency, best for dining establishments and inventory-clearance sale.

On the other hand, green symbolizes development and sustainability, appealing to eco-conscious consumers. Yellow grabs interest and stimulates optimism, yet way too much can bewilder.

Consider your target market and the message you intend to send out. By selecting the ideal colors, you not just improve your visual charm but likewise align your image with your brand worths, eventually driving consumer engagement and loyalty.

Studying Citizen Trends and Rules



Just how can you ensure your exterior paint options reverberate with the area? Begin by investigating regional trends. Visit neighboring organizations and observe their color schemes.

Keep in mind of what's popular and what feels out of location. This'll help you straighten your choices with neighborhood looks.

Next off, examine neighborhood regulations. Lots of towns have guidelines on exterior shades, specifically in historical districts. You do not intend to spend time and money on a scheme that isn't certified.

Involve with neighborhood business owners or neighborhood teams to collect insights. They can offer beneficial comments on what colors are popular.
